(dbgmodel.h) IDebugHostMemory::ReadPointers 方法
從目標位址空間讀取一些指標大小物件,如內嵌內容和位置所定義。
如有需要,每個讀取指標都會延伸至64位並傳回零。
語法
HRESULT ReadPointers(
IDebugHostContext *context,
Location location,
ULONG64 count,
ULONG64 *pointers
);
參數
context
要在其中讀取指標的主機內容。 例如,這表示位置所在的地址空間。
location
要讀取指標的位置。 這個位置可能代表內容所定義位址空間內的虛擬位址,或者它可能代表類似線程內容記錄中的緩存器。
count
要讀取的指標數目。
pointers
從偵錯目標讀取的指標將會放在此處傳遞的陣列中。 大小小於64位的任何指標都會以零延伸至64位。
傳回值
這個方法會傳回 HRESULT,表示成功或失敗。
規格需求
需求 | 值 |
---|---|
標頭 | dbgmodel.h |